How Long-Term Rehabilitation Works
In many instances, long-term substance abuse rehab
is intended to help you overcome your addiction by efficiently
cleansing your mind and body of all the intoxicating and mind-altering
drugs and alcohol you have been using.
These rehab programs can also help by teaching you how to manage any cravings and triggers that could potentially prompt you to relapse.
Therefore, you may discover that this type of rehabilitation
will better help you to refine the skills
that will vital when you must to hold on to your
sobriety and abstain from drugs when confronted by tempting circumstances.

That said, the length of rehabilitation and treatment will vary for each client depending on several
factors. These factors include the severity and longevity
of your addiction, the kinds of drugs you used, as well as the presence
of a dual diagnosis or a co-occurring mental health condition arising from or exacerbated by your drug addiction.

Initially, the recovery program will work on physical detoxification.
This will clean out your mind and body of all intoxicating
substances (as well as the remaining toxins) that you were
abusing.
After that, you will spend the remaining time in therapy
resolving all the causes underlying your addiction.
To this end, this type of treatment will ensure that you are in a good position to find out all the factors that influenced you to abusing drugs to begin with. During the process, long-term treatment can teach
you other life skills and coping skills that you can use to prevent
yourself from reverting.
